. Selection of road bricks for lanes
1. Types of tiles
The main types of paving bricks are concrete bricks, natural stone (such as granite, limestone), asphalt bricks and composite materials.
Each material has its unique advantages and applicable environment:
-Concrete bricks: moderate price, good durability, a variety of colors and shapes to choose from, easy to repair, suitable for most family driveways.
-Natural stone: natural texture and color, high-end beauty, but high price, need better maintenance.
-Asphalt brick: has good elasticity and crack resistance, suitable for cold regions, but fewer color and style choices.
-Composite brick: it simulates the appearance of natural stone, has both beauty and function, good durability and moderate price.
2. Durability and maintenance
When selecting paving bricks for roads, in addition to considering aesthetics, greater emphasis should be placed on their durability and ease of maintenance.
It is necessary to check the compressive strength, frost resistance, and slip resistance of the bricks.
Additionally, different types of bricks vary in terms of corrosion resistance and color stability, which will directly impact the subsequent maintenance costs and labor intensity.

Construction techniques for paving lanes
1. Foundation treatment
The stability of the foundation is crucial for the quality of the driveway.
First, soil testing should be conducted to confirm the bearing capacity of the foundation.
Remove weeds and loose soil, and if necessary, compact and reinforce it.
Before laying bricks, it is usually necessary to lay a layer of appropriately thick, evenly distributed crushed stone to ensure good drainage and balanced load-bearing capacity.
2. Bricklaying
Before laying, the pattern and paving sequence should be designed starting from the least conspicuous corners towards the exit.
When laying bricks, a rubber mallet should be used to gently tap ensuring that the bricks are flat and tightly bonded together.
Leave appropriate gaps around the bricks to allow for sand filling which increases the stability of the entire driveway.
3. Completion processing
After laying, a layer of fine sand is spread on the driveway surface and then evenly swept into the gaps with a broom.
This locks the bricks in place preventing them from shifting.
Once the sand has settled, gently rinse the driveway surface with water to help further settle and secure it.
Lane maintenance and maintenance
The maintenance of the driveway is relatively simple regular cleaning and inspection for loose or damaged bricks are necessary.
In winter strong corrosive chemical deicing agents should be avoided and snow should be removed promptly to prevent damage to the bricks caused by freeze-thaw cycles.
Additionally if loose or damaged bricks are found they should be replaced in time to prevent damage to the overall structure.
